The paintwork is actually very easy to maintain. It's easier to maintain than "normal" glass paintwork.

Swissvax (Opaque) makes all the products you need.. shampoo, pre-cleaner spray, wax, quick detail spray, etc.

It's a lot less work than cleaning a gloss car. Hard to explain exactly why unless you own one. Frozen Grey never looks dirty.. it's a great color.

One issue with the frozen paintwork though. If you need anything repainted, it is very difficult to get the new paint to match the factory paint.

I doubt that. BMW NA had an M3 with it at their headquarters and in person they made very clear they didn't want anyone to so much as touch the finish because it was such a PIA to keep pristine. They had no such concerns with any of the other new cars they were previewing.
